About the Role

An established and forward-thinking acoustic consultancy is seeking an Experienced Acoustic Consultant to join its growing team in the South East. With a strong track record across building and environmental acoustics, this is an excellent opportunity for a consultant with 3-6 years' experience to take the next step in their career and contribute to a diverse portfolio of high-profile projects.

You'll play a key role in delivering technical acoustic consultancy across a range of sectors, including commercial, residential, education, and infrastructure. Working as part of a collaborative, supportive team, you'll have the opportunity to develop your expertise further, manage projects, and build strong client relationships.

Key Responsibilities
  • Undertake building acoustics design and assessments (sound insulation, room acoustics, building services noise).
  • Deliver environmental noise assessments in line with planning and regulatory requirements.
  • Prepare and review technical reports and noise impact assessments.
  • Conduct noise and vibration monitoring and data analysis.
  • Liaise with clients, design teams, and local authorities to provide practical and innovative solutions.
  • Support junior colleagues and contribute to project delivery and business development.
About You
  • 3-6 years' experience in building and/or environmental acoustics.
  • Strong understanding of relevant standards and guidance (BS4142, BS8233, ProPG, WHO, etc.).
  • Experience with noise modelling software (e.g. SoundPLAN, CadnaA) desirable.
  • Excellent report writing and communication skills.
  • Degree in Acoustics, Physics, Environmental Science, or a related discipline.
  • IOA membership (MIOA or working towards) preferred.
  • Self-motivated, collaborative, and able to manage multiple projects effectively.
